Spanish doctors say that they will consider the Hippocratic oath null and void

Doctors in Spain have launched a campaign against the newly enacted legislation barring illegal immigrants from the health services provided by the state. The campaign started by MEDICOS DEL MUNDO, aka, World Doctors, says that the law for patients with missing official documents to be denied access to the health service offered by the state is unethical. The video prepared for the campaign called DERECHO A CURAR , which means right to cure, shows doctors taking their oaths to use their knowledge and medications for the health of Spaniards and of those having official papers alone, to push ethics to the back burner at times of economic crises, to not put human rights before austerity measures and increasing incomes, to not use state institutions to take care of illegal immigrants, to offer health services to everyone but those without ID cards and to not prescribe any medication for AIDS patients without state insurance.
